Required role: | REGISUserRole |
POST | /Finance/FinancialAid/Application/Upsert/New | ||
---|---|---|---|
POST | /Finance/FinancialAid/Application/{application_uuid}/Upsert |
export class FinancialAidApplicationUpsertRequest
{
public uuid: string;
public application_uuid: string;
public authorizing_uuid: string;
public citizenship: string;
public citizenship_other: string;
public permanent_resident: string;
public marital_status: string;
public gender: string;
public denomination: string;
public ethnicity: string;
public program: string;
public start_term: string;
public end_term: string;
public number_of_terms?: number;
public financial_assets?: number;
public spouse_income?: number;
public number_of_children?: number;
public employment_years?: number;
public employment_description: string;
public vocational_experience_json: string;
public vocational_direction_json: string;
public occupation_after_the_program_json: string;
public area_of_study_json: string;
public undergrad_gpa?: number;
public regent_gpa?: number;
public is_mature: boolean;
public is_nonaccredited: boolean;
public award_per_term?: number;
public amount_awarded?: number;
public need_score: number;
public merit_score: number;
public current_status: string;
public comments: string;
public constructor(init?: Partial<FinancialAidApplicationUpsertRequest>) { (Object as any).assign(this, init); }
}
TypeScript FinancialAidApplicationUpsertRequest DTOs
To override the Content-type in your clients, use the HTTP Accept Header, append the .csv suffix or ?format=csv
The following are sample HTTP requests and responses. The placeholders shown need to be replaced with actual values.
POST /Finance/FinancialAid/Application/Upsert/New HTTP/1.1
Host: data.regent-college.edu
Accept: text/csv
Content-Type: text/csv
Content-Length: length
{"uuid":"String","application_uuid":"String","authorizing_uuid":"String","citizenship":"String","citizenship_other":"String","permanent_resident":"String","marital_status":"String","gender":"String","denomination":"String","ethnicity":"String","program":"String","start_term":"String","end_term":"String","number_of_terms":0,"financial_assets":0,"spouse_income":0,"number_of_children":0,"employment_years":0,"employment_description":"String","vocational_experience_json":"String","vocational_direction_json":"String","occupation_after_the_program_json":"String","area_of_study_json":"String","undergrad_gpa":0,"regent_gpa":0,"is_mature":false,"is_nonaccredited":false,"award_per_term":0,"amount_awarded":0,"need_score":0,"merit_score":0,"current_status":"String","comments":"String"}
HTTP/1.1 200 OK Content-Type: text/csv Content-Length: length {"errorCode":"String","message":"String","stackTrace":"String","errors":[{"errorCode":"String","fieldName":"String","message":"String","meta":{"String":"String"}}],"meta":{"String":"String"}}